Polonium was discovered by Marie Curie and Pierre Curie in 1898. Radium was discovered by Marie Curie, Pierre Curie and G. Bemont also in 1898. Studying residues of uranium ores Marie Curie and Pierre Curie found that these residues are more radioactive than uranium; they attributed this radioactivity to unknown elements. They isolated these elements and named these elements polonium and radium.

Curium was named after Marie and Pierre Curie. The element was not discovered by Marie and Pierre Curie, but Curium is radioactive and Marie and Pierre Curie were well known for their pioneering work regarding radioactivity.
